Originally a sold-out Halloween event, the Dark Side Tour is now available as a private experience. Explore St Andrews—a city of castles, a cathedral, and Scotland’s oldest university—through the lens of its darker history. This tour reveals the stories that have shaped Scotland’s past and present, but it is not for the faint-hearted.


From wild rabbits overrunning the Old Course to the mysterious poisonous sausage massacre, and even the plague, St Andrews is steeped in mystic and macabre tales. Walk in the footsteps of gangsters, murderers, and martyrs as you uncover the city’s hidden secrets. This immersive tour brings the eerie and the extraordinary to life, offering a unique perspective on one of Scotland’s most iconic towns.
